Back in business: ÖTILLÖ Swimrun Utö kicks off 2021 swimrun series

Following a year of upheaval during the pandemic, the 2021 ÖTILLÖ Swimrun season starts this weekend on the island of Utö in the Stockholm archipelago. The team at ÖTILLÖ notes that this is an appropriate location, as ‘this is where the sport was born back in the early 2000s.’

There are still some restrictions in Sweden so the event will follow a Covid-19 protocol which limits the size of the race fields and requires social distancing.

‘On June 19-20 the island of Utö will show why the sport of Swimrun was conceived here. Fantastic trail running combined with many swims in a warmish Baltic will portray Swimrun at its best. For some it is for the adventure, for some it is for the experience, for some it is to race hard and for some it is to qualify to ÖTILLÖ, The Swimrun World Championship 2021.’

ÖTILLÖ Malta was originally scheduled as the first event of the series this year, with racing planned for April 17-18, 2021. However, this event has been pushed back to November – with Utö kicking off a season of swimrun racing.

ÖTILLÖ Swimrun Utö is billed as the most prestigious race in Sweden with ‘some of the best racers in the world racing in the World Series race on Sunday.’

The weekend of races are divided into races with a maximum of 150 persons. ‘All in all we have a little over 450 persons racing over two days and three distances.’
